Meaning: Dairy concentrates refer to products derived from dairy sources, such as milk or whey, with a reduced water content. The concentration process involves the removal of water, resulting in a product that is more compact and often has an extended shelf life. Dairy concentrates include products like condensed milk, evaporated milk, and dairy protein concentrates.

Category-wise Insights:
- Condensed Milk: Widely used in baking, desserts, and confectionery, condensed milk offers sweetness and a creamy texture to various food applications.
- Evaporated Milk: Valued for its extended shelf life, evaporated milk is a key ingredient in beverages, soups, sauces, and desserts.
- Dairy Protein Concentrates: Recognized for their high protein content, these concentrates are popular in sports nutrition, functional foods, and beverages.
